Hyderabad Metro to Establish 60-km Link Connecting Medchal, JBS, and Airport, here are the Details

Hyderabad Metro Rail is expanding with a new 60km corridor connecting Medchal, Jubilee Bus Station (JBS), and the airport. This involves integrating the Paradise-Medchal and JBS-Shamirpet corridors, creating a mega-hub at JBS. A 50km route from Patancheru to Hayathnagar will also be created by combining Corridor VII (Miyapur to...
more...
Patancheru), the LB Nagar to Hayathnagar extension, and the existing Miyapur to LB Nagar corridor. Challenges in alignment, particularly near Begumpet Airport, requiring a 600-meter tunnel, were addressed. The plan utilizes existing road medians and avoids extensive tunneling. Approximately 30 acres of land will be acquired for the JBS hub.
